SENIOR AI RESEARCH SCIENTIST

INTERNAL TITLE - SENIOR DATA SCIENTIST

JOB DESCRIPTION:

The Robotics AI Lab (RAIL) at UPS is driving the future of global logistics through cutting-edge AI research and development. We are seeking a Senior Data Scientist for AI/ML R&D with robust research and engineering background to help lead this transformation. In this highly visible role, you will architect and deploy innovative AI solutions-with a strong focus on Agentic AI-to optimize and automate critical operational systems. Beyond hands-on development, you will serve as a strategic visionary for the team: defining AI guidelines, leading complex Agentic AI and machine learning projects, and partnering closely with internal and external domain experts. Leveraging your advanced expertise in AI/ML, data engineering, and MLOps, you will solve large-scale challenges that actively reshape the future of the logistic and supply chain industry.

Responsibilities and Duties

  • End-to-End ML Development: Architect, deploy, and continuously optimize advanced predictive and forecasting models that directly influence operational strategy and efficiency.
  • Strategic Data Analysis: Lead large-scale data explorations and pipeline establishment to uncover actionable insights, drive product innovation and the enhancement of existing supply chain solutions.
  • Advanced Problem Solving: Pioneer and validate novel, data-driven methodologies to solve complex, open-ended challenges unique to the global logistics landscape.
  • Cross-Functional Leadership: Act as a strategic partner to engineering, product, and operations teams to conceptualize robust systems and oversee the end-to-end deployment and validation of data architectures and pipelines for AI solutions.
  • Agentic AI Innovation: Spearhead development efforts alongside Agentic AI teams and multidisciplinary industry experts to define, build, and guide the rollout of cutting-edge AI applications.

Knowledge and Skills

  • Education: Advanced degree (Master's or Ph.D.) in Computer Science, Artificial Intelligence, Machine Learning, Data Science, or a related quantitative field.
  • Experience: 4+ years of applied industry or research experience directly focused on AI/ML, Data Science, and scalable cloud deployments.
  • Programming & Frameworks: Advanced proficiency in Python, with deep expertise leveraging leading AI/ML libraries and frameworks.
  • Advanced AI Applications: Hands-on experience building, integrating, and deploying cutting-edge Generative AI or Agentic AI applications.
  • MLOps & Production: Expert-level knowledge of MLOps principles and best practices for deploying, monitoring, and managing machine learning models in production environments.
  • Data Engineering: Proven track record of designing, building, and deploying large-scale data pipelines and applying robust data engineering principles.
  • Cloud & CI/CD: Extensive experience with cloud computing platforms-specifically Google Cloud Platform (GCP)-along with building automated CI/CD pipelines for model deployment.

Every day, we choreograph the infinite movements of goods, funds, and information in more than 200 countries and territories.


From our early roots as a Seattle, Washington bike-messenger company to our present day, multi-billion-dollar global corporation, our team has held a singular focus – empowering commerce around the world. We have become the world's largest package delivery company and a leading global provider of specialized transportation and logistics services.
